Transaction 60376340695688ab5584d13be6e987901cb80abd32f77b527ae66c57c2789b3b

2 Input
2 Outputs
  • 60376340695688ab5584d13be6e987901cb80abd32f77b527ae66c57c2789b3b:0
  • value  171820
    address  3JVGuheryTboncYo6pwqRLMGVyaVte98Xh
  • 60376340695688ab5584d13be6e987901cb80abd32f77b527ae66c57c2789b3b:1
  • value  282369
    address  39KXaMLS2Ci5zK628oKj1xgnnTDdgrtpPL